‘Via negativa’ is a fancy Latin phrase that, among other things, is a way of describing something by focusing on what it is not. Instead of focusing on what you do, you shift your focus on what you don’t do.
As a business owner, defining what your business is not helps you stop doing the things that are hindering your business or helps you avoid them altogether. Similarly, Michael Porter felt that the most important part of a company’s strategy is choosing what not to do.
As a business professional, concentrating on what you do not do helps you see and then remove the bad habits and situations in your life. Removing the bad things gives you the time and energy to focus on what helps you get more of what you want.
